.elementor-2 .elementor-element.elementor-element-20e91e9{margin-top:0px;margin-bottom:0px;}.elementor-2 .elementor-element.elementor-element-55e2f2d .elementor-repeater-item-5f4a0b4 .swiper-slide-bg{background-color:#00519E;background-image:url(https://lehmkuhl.smartini.de/wp-content/uploads/2020/02/wohnzimmer-kamin.jpg);background-size:cover;}.elementor-2 .elementor-element.elementor-element-55e2f2d .elementor-repeater-item-5f4a0b4 .swiper-slide-contents{margin-left:auto;}.elementor-2 .elementor-element.elementor-element-55e2f2d .elementor-repeater-item-5f4a0b4 .swiper-slide-inner{align-items:flex-end;text-align:left;}.elementor-2 .elementor-element.elementor-element-55e2f2d .swiper-slide{height:600px;}.elementor-2 .elementor-element.elementor-element-55e2f2d .swiper-slide-contents{max-width:66%;}.elementor-2 .elementor-element.elementor-element-55e2f2d .swiper-slide-inner{padding:0% 10% 5% 0%;text-align:center;}.elementor-2 .elementor-element.elementor-element-55e2f2d .swiper-slide-inner .elementor-slide-description:not(:last-child){margin-bottom:20px;}.elementor-2 .elementor-element.elementor-element-55e2f2d .elementor-slide-button{border-width:1px;border-radius:0px;color:#333333;border-color:#333333;}.elementor-2 .elementor-element.elementor-element-55e2f2d .elementor-slide-button:hover{color:rgba(42, 153, 202, 0.8);border-color:rgba(42, 153, 202, 0.8);}.elementor-2 .elementor-element.elementor-element-e69f160{margin-top:0px;margin-bottom:0px;}.elementor-2 .elementor-element.elementor-global-143 .elementor-repeater-item-5f4a0b4 .swiper-slide-bg{background-color:#00519E;background-image:url(https://lehmkuhl.smartini.de/wp-content/uploads/2020/02/wohnzimmer-kamin.jpg);background-size:cover;}.elementor-2 .elementor-element.elementor-global-143 .elementor-repeater-item-5f4a0b4 .swiper-slide-contents{margin-left:auto;}.elementor-2 .elementor-element.elementor-global-143 .elementor-repeater-item-5f4a0b4 .swiper-slide-inner{align-items:flex-end;text-align:left;}.elementor-2 .elementor-element.elementor-global-143 .elementor-repeater-item-20b4eba .swiper-slide-bg{background-color:#00519E;background-image:url(https://lehmkuhl.smartini.de/wp-content/uploads/2020/02/lumitronic-thermostat-01.jpg);background-size:cover;}.elementor-2 .elementor-element.elementor-global-143 .elementor-repeater-item-20b4eba .swiper-slide-contents{margin-left:auto;}.elementor-2 .elementor-element.elementor-global-143 .elementor-repeater-item-20b4eba .swiper-slide-inner{align-items:flex-end;text-align:left;}.elementor-2 .elementor-element.elementor-global-143 .elementor-repeater-item-95bfcb5 .swiper-slide-bg{background-color:#00519E;background-image:url(https://lehmkuhl.smartini.de/wp-content/uploads/2020/02/steuerbuero-wolfarth-willems-gebaeude-01.jpg);background-size:cover;}.elementor-2 .elementor-element.elementor-global-143 .elementor-repeater-item-95bfcb5 .swiper-slide-contents{margin-left:auto;}.elementor-2 .elementor-element.elementor-global-143 .elementor-repeater-item-95bfcb5 .swiper-slide-inner{align-items:flex-end;text-align:left;}.elementor-2 .elementor-element.elementor-global-143 .elementor-repeater-item-9e0e3fb .swiper-slide-bg{background-color:#00519E;background-image:url(https://lehmkuhl.smartini.de/wp-content/uploads/2020/02/lumitronic-tropfen-01.jpg);background-size:cover;}.elementor-2 .elementor-element.elementor-global-143 .elementor-repeater-item-9e0e3fb .swiper-slide-contents{margin-left:auto;}.elementor-2 .elementor-element.elementor-global-143 .elementor-repeater-item-9e0e3fb .swiper-slide-inner{align-items:flex-end;text-align:left;}.elementor-2 .elementor-element.elementor-global-143 .swiper-slide{height:600px;}.elementor-2 .elementor-element.elementor-global-143 .swiper-slide-contents{max-width:66%;}.elementor-2 .elementor-element.elementor-global-143 .swiper-slide-inner{padding:0% 10% 5% 0%;text-align:center;}.elementor-2 .elementor-element.elementor-global-143 .swiper-slide-inner .elementor-slide-description:not(:last-child){margin-bottom:20px;}.elementor-2 .elementor-element.elementor-global-143 .elementor-slide-button{border-width:1px;border-radius:0px;color:#333333;border-color:#333333;}.elementor-2 .elementor-element.elementor-global-143 .elementor-slide-button:hover{color:rgba(42, 153, 202, 0.8);border-color:rgba(42, 153, 202, 0.8);}.elementor-2 .elementor-element.elementor-element-38be99f2 > .elementor-widget-wrap > .el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){margin-bottom:0px;}.elementor-2 .elementor-element.elementor-element-0d3effd >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-bb371c5{text-align:center;}.elementor-2 .elementor-element.elementor-element-05a0c06 > .elementor-element-populated{padding:0px 10px 0px 0px;}.elementor-2 .elementor-element.elementor-element-87c13ca > .elementor-element-populated{padding:0px 0px 0px 10px;}.elementor-2 .elementor-element.elementor-element-afd73ac img{width:100%;}.elementor-2 .elementor-element.elementor-element-2f05c95{--spacer-size:80px;}:root{--page-title-display:none;}@media(max-width:1024px){.elementor-2 .elementor-element.elementor-element-55e2f2d .swiper-slide{height:400px;}.elementor-2 .elementor-element.elementor-global-143 .swiper-slide{height:400px;}}@media(max-width:767px){.elementor-2 .elementor-element.elementor-element-55e2f2d .swiper-slide-inner{padding:10px 10px 10px 10px;}.elementor-2 .elementor-element.elementor-global-143 .swiper-slide-inner{padding:10px 10px 10px 10px;}.elementor-2 .elementor-element.elementor-element-05a0c06{width:50%;}.elementor-2 .elementor-element.elementor-element-87c13ca{width:50%;}}@media(min-width:768px){.elementor-2 .elementor-element.elementor-element-38be99f2{width:47.542%;}.elementor-2 .elementor-element.elementor-element-58bc92f{width:52.458%;}}@media(max-width:1024px) and (min-width:768px){.elementor-2 .elementor-element.elementor-element-38be99f2{width:100%;}.elementor-2 .elementor-element.elementor-element-58bc92f{width:100%;}}/* Start custom CSS for section, class: .elementor-element-20e91e9 */.elementor-2 .elementor-element.elementor-element-20e91e9 .elementor-slide-heading {
    color: #333;
    font-size: 18px !important;
    margin-bottom: 15px !important;
}
.elementor-2 .elementor-element.elementor-element-20e91e9 .swiper-slide-contents {
    background: rgba(255,255,255,0.8);
    padding: 30px;
    max-width: 500px !important;
}
.elementor-2 .elementor-element.elementor-element-20e91e9 .elementor-slides .swiper-slide-inner .elementor-slide-description {
    font-size: 18px;
    line-height: 1.4;
    color: #333;
    font-weight: 500;
}
.elementor-2 .elementor-element.elementor-element-20e91e9 h3 {
    font-size: 38px !important;
    line-height: 1em;
}
.elementor-2 .elementor-element.elementor-element-20e91e9 h3 span {
 color: rgba(42,153,202,0.8)
 ;
 letter-spacing: .1em;
}/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-e69f160 */.elementor-2 .elementor-element.elementor-element-e69f160 .elementor-slide-heading {
    color: #333;
    font-size: 18px !important;
    margin-bottom: 15px !important;
}
.elementor-2 .elementor-element.elementor-element-e69f160 .swiper-slide-contents {
    background: rgba(255,255,255,0.8);
    padding: 30px;
    max-width: 500px !important;
}
.elementor-2 .elementor-element.elementor-element-e69f160 .elementor-slides .swiper-slide-inner .elementor-slide-description {
    font-size: 18px;
    line-height: 1.4;
    color: #333;
    font-weight: 500;
}
.elementor-2 .elementor-element.elementor-element-e69f160 h3 {
    font-size: 38px !important;
    line-height: 1em;
}
.elementor-2 .elementor-element.elementor-element-e69f160 h3 span {
 color: rgba(42,153,202,0.8);
}/* End custom CSS */
/* Start custom CSS for heading, class: .elementor-element-0d3effd */.elementor-2 .elementor-element.elementor-element-0d3effd h1 { padding-top: 0 !important; }/* End custom CSS */